Each of our research centres organises a series of ongoing events, ranging from weekly seminar series to international conferences. Our academic staff work closely with multinational organisations, governments and international agencies to undertake funded and collaborative research projects. We have links and have undertaken projects with organisations ranging from Shell and Burren Energy to the UN and the World Bank, from HM Treasury to the Department for Trade and Industry.
